Chad Dawson vs. Adonis Stevenson official for June 8 in Montreal

The most dangerous super middleweight in the world, Adonis "Superman" Stevenson (20-1, 17 KOs), is moving up in weight to challenge World Boxing Council (WBC) light heavyweight champion "Bad" Chad Dawson (31-2, 17 KOs) on Saturday night, June 8, live on HBO Championship Boxing from the famed Bell Centre in Montreal. Jean Pascal vs. Chad Dawson II preview & prediction

Fight pick & preview: Pascal vs. Dawson Rematch On May 25 in Montreal, WBC Light Heavyweight Champion Chad Dawson defends against former conqueror Jean Pascal. This fight will be almost 3 years after their first encounter, which Pascal won in an 11th-round technical decision, after Dawson suffered a fight-ending cut just as he appeared to be rounding into shape.
